Forum: Mikrocontroller und Digitale Elektronik Schrittmotor l297 / l298n


von hagbrain (Gast)


Lesenswert?

Hallo an alle.

Ich habe einen Schrittmotor an einem L297 und L298N mit einem Atmega32 
zusammen. Ich schalte den Clock Eingang und habe alles andere so belegt 
das es funktionieren sollte. Also Enable CW/CCW usw. Ich benutze diesen 
Code hier http://pastebin.com/VVRESLtF und ich habe dann folgendes Prob.

Der Schrittmotor brauch ersteinmal eine Startdrehrichtung die ich ihm 
vorgeben muss bevor er anfängt. Wenn er sich dann dreht, muss ich nur 
einmal kurz gegen ihn kommen und schon zittert er nur noch, welchelt die 
Richtung und dreht dann weiter. CW/CCW hat überhaupt keine Auswirkung.

Wo liegt der Fehler? Ich habe nach dem Schaltplan alles aufgebaut und 
auch den Strom entsprechend eingestellt. 
http://www.rn-wissen.de/index.php/Bild:L298standard.gif

MFG

Hag

von Andreas M. (elektronenbremser)


Lesenswert?

Möglicherweise ist die Taktfrequenz zu hoch, und/oder du hast ihn nicht 
phasenrichtig angeschlossen. Das solltest du mal prüfen

von MaWin (Gast)


Lesenswert?

Ein ohne Belastung laufender Schrittmotor braucht
eine Bremsresonantorplatte um Resonanzen zu vermeiden.
Sonst wird er bei jeder Geschwindigkeit, bei der er
nahe einer Resonanz kommt, instabil.

Warum ist es eigentlich so schwer, vorher was zu lesen ?
http://www.dse-faq.elektronik-kompendium.de/dse-faq.htm#F.10

von Thorsten O. (Firma: mechapro GmbH) (ostermann) Benutzerseite


Lesenswert?

Hallo MaWin!

> Ein ohne Belastung laufender Schrittmotor braucht
> eine Bremsresonantorplatte um Resonanzen zu vermeiden.
> Sonst wird er bei jeder Geschwindigkeit, bei der er
> nahe einer Resonanz kommt, instabil.

Wobei man beim Halbschritt da deutlich weniger Probleme hat als beim 
Vollschritt, und im Mikroschritt ist das kaum noch ein Thema. Auch nicht 
ohne Last. Ich habe es im Halbschritt jedenfalls nur äußerst selten 
erlebt, dass bei einem unbelasteten Motor Resonanzen derart angeregt 
wurden, das der Motor nicht mehr gedreht hätte.

Mit freundlichen Grüßen
Thorsten Ostermann

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.